Public storm report tables connected to the June 18, 2026 hail map for Macon, GA currently list 0 public hail reports, 33 public wind reports, and 2 tornado reports.
| Date & Time | Hail Size | City | State |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| No public hail reports are available for this event. | ||||
| Date & Time | Wind Speed | City | State |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
June 18, 2026 2:50 PM CT | 1 SE Wayside | GA | A tree was downed onto Greene Settlement Road. | |
June 18, 2026 3:00 PM CT | 1 E Madison | GA | Emergency manager reports a tree down near the intersection of Old Buckhead Road and Lions Club Road. | |
June 18, 2026 3:08 PM CT | Sunnyside | GA | Public reports tree down on Sunnyside Rd near Thomaston. | |
June 18, 2026 3:10 PM CT | 1 S Hannahs Mill | GA | A large tree branch was downed on Garner Street. | |
June 18, 2026 3:20 PM CT | 3 NW Milledgeville | GA | Tree down near the intersection of Pearl Dr NE and Pinecrest Drive. | |
June 18, 2026 3:20 PM CT | 3 E Meriwether | GA | Tree down along Log Cabin Rd... near Lake Sinclair library. | |
June 18, 2026 3:20 PM CT | 3 SW Hollonville | GA | Emergency manager reported several trees down on River Rd... Gaulding Rd... and Pedenville Rd. | |
June 18, 2026 3:22 PM CT | 1 S Concord | GA | EM reports several trees down on the south side of Concord near Eppinger Rd... Spring Rd... and Brazier and Hollondville Rd. | |
June 18, 2026 3:25 PM CT | 4 NNW Milledgeville | GA | Emergency manager reports tree down along Pearl Drive. | |
June 18, 2026 3:30 PM CT | 4 NE Rentz | GA | Public reports tree down near the intersection of Highway 117 and Doyle Taylor Road. | |
June 18, 2026 3:35 PM CT | 3 W Inman | GA | Tree down on powerlines. | |
June 18, 2026 3:45 PM CT | 1 N Siloam | GA | Department of Transportation reports a tree down near the intersection of highway 77 and interstate 20. | |
June 18, 2026 3:50 PM CT | 2 SW Hidden Valley Park | GA | Tree on powerlines closing road. Time estimated with radar. | |
June 18, 2026 3:55 PM CT | 2 S Hidden Valley Park | GA | A large tree fell partially on a home and a fence near Hawthorne Circle. | |
June 18, 2026 4:00 PM CT | 2 SSW Hidden Valley Par | GA | Public called in with report of tree down on powerlines on E Atlanta Rd near Glenloch Pkwy. | |
June 18, 2026 6:45 PM CT | 1 WSW La Crosse | GA | Emergency manager reports several trees snapped or downed along a mile long stretch of Highway 271 between Highway 19 and Lacrosse Road. | |
June 18, 2026 6:50 PM CT | 4 WNW Americus | GA | Fire Department reports tree down near McMath Mill Road and James Hart Road. | |
June 18, 2026 6:57 PM CT | 4 N Sandy Point | GA | Several trees and power lines reported down between the 5000 and 7000 blocks of E Hopewell Rd. | |
June 18, 2026 7:00 PM CT | Fountainville | GA | Department of Transportation reports a tree down near the intersection of highway 26 and highway 240. Time estimated based on radar. | |
June 18, 2026 7:03 PM CT | 3 ESE Russellville | GA | Tree reported down at the intersection of Hwy 74 and Rogers Church Rd. Damage occurred in t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:04 PM CT | 4 WNW Lake Tobesofkee | GA | Tree reported down near the intersection of Lower Simmons Rd and Hwy 74. Damage occurred within t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:06 PM CT | 5 NW Lake Tobesofkee | GA | Tree down on a home on the 70 block of Shady Dale Rd. Damage occurred within t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:12 PM CT | 2 NNE Bolingbroke | GA | Multiple trees were downed along Klopfer Road. | |
June 18, 2026 7:15 PM CT | 3 SSW Bolingbroke | GA | Tree reported down near the intersection of Estes Rd and Wadley Rd. Damage occurred in t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:16 PM CT | 2 SSW Bolingbroke | GA | Tree reported down at the 9700 block of Estes Rd. Damage occurred within t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:18 PM CT | 1 SE Bolingbroke | GA | Tree reported down at the intersection of Pate Rd and Rivoli Rd. Damage occurred in t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:20 PM CT | 3 SSE Dames Ferry | GA | Public reports multiple trees snapped and downed along the end of Rivermist Road. | |
June 18, 2026 7:23 PM CT | 3 NE Bolingbroke | GA | Tree reported down between Pea Ridge Rd and Old Benton Rd. Damage occurred in t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:24 PM CT | 2 S Dames Ferry | GA | Tree reported down at the 90 block of Popes Ferry Rd. Damage occurred within tornado warning. | |
June 18, 2026 7:55 PM CT | 2 SE Resseaus Crossroad | GA | Em reports tree down on 212 near the county line. Tornado damage possible. | |
June 18, 2026 7:55 PM CT | 2 ESE Resseaus Crossroa | GA | Trees and power lines were downed on Whipporwill Lane at Phillips Road. | |
June 18, 2026 8:10 PM CT | 3 ENE Flat Rock | GA | Public reports two large trees down along Crooked Creek Road. | |
June 19, 2026 2:47 AM CT | 4 WNW Americus | GA | Fire Department reports multiple trees down along a quarter mile stretch of McMath Mill Road. |
| Date & Time | Rating | City | State |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
June 18, 2026 6:44 PM CT | UNK | La Crosse | GA | EF0 tornado with max winds of 80 mph. On the ground for 1.84 miles with a max width of 100 yards. |
June 18, 2026 6:50 PM CT | UNK | 1 SSE Musella | GA | EF1 tornado with max winds of 95 MPH. On the ground for 13.37 miles with a max width of 150 yards. |
